render: add render.compose seam + second-screen bridge

Expose a generic seam so a mod can drive a second screen without the
engine owning any dual-screen layout policy:

- render.compose hook in Renderer:endFrame hands a mod the finished
  world + UI canvases, their SGB zones, the frame metrics,
  Renderer:blitCanvas (lifted from the internal blit closure) and the
  SecondScreen bridge. Return true to take over the window; no wrap (or
  calling next) runs the normal single-window composite byte-for-byte.
- SecondScreen.lua + the Android Presentation bridge (love_android_
  secondary_* in common/android.cpp, GameActivity secondary display)
  as the optional physical-second-display transport.

No battle-render changes: a mod lays out the two screens (including any
battle split) itself. Ships with a unit test, no-mod parity via
gate_hooks, and docs/modding.md (D14).

// Dual-screen: mirror the engine's bottom-screen canvas onto a secondary
// physical display. Driven from the engine through love_android_secondary_*
// in src/jni/love/src/common/android.cpp.
private static volatile SecondaryPresentation secondaryPresentation;
private static volatile boolean secondaryEnabled = false;
@Keep
public static void setSecondaryEnabled(final boolean on) {
secondaryEnabled = on;
final GameActivity self = (GameActivity) mSingleton;
if (self == null) return;
self.runOnUiThread(new Runnable() {
@Override public void run() {
if (on) setupSecondaryDisplay(); else teardownSecondaryDisplay();
}
});
}
private static void setupSecondaryDisplay() {
GameActivity self = (GameActivity) mSingleton;
if (self == null || !secondaryEnabled || secondaryPresentation != null) return;
try {
android.hardware.display.DisplayManager dm =
(android.hardware.display.DisplayManager) self.getSystemService(Context.DISPLAY_SERVICE);
if (dm == null) return;
Display chosen = null;
for (Display d : dm.getDisplays()) {
android.graphics.Point size = new android.graphics.Point();
d.getRealSize(size);
Log.d("GameActivity", "display id=" + d.getDisplayId() + " name=" + d.getName()
+ " size=" + size.x + "x" + size.y);
if (chosen == null && d.getDisplayId() != Display.DEFAULT_DISPLAY) {
chosen = d;
}
}
if (chosen == null) {
Display[] pres =
dm.getDisplays(android.hardware.display.DisplayManager.DISPLAY_CATEGORY_PRESENTATION);
if (pres != null && pres.length > 0) chosen = pres[0];
}
if (chosen == null) {
Log.d("GameActivity", "no secondary display found");
return;
}
SecondaryPresentation p = new SecondaryPresentation(self, chosen);
p.show();
secondaryPresentation = p;
Log.d("GameActivity", "secondary display presentation started on id=" + chosen.getDisplayId());
} catch (Throwable t) {
Log.d("GameActivity", "secondary display setup failed: " + t);
secondaryPresentation = null;
}
}

private static class FrameView extends View {
private android.graphics.Bitmap bitmap;
private final android.graphics.Rect dst = new android.graphics.Rect();
private final android.graphics.Paint paint = new android.graphics.Paint();
private final Object lock = new Object();
private int fw, fh;
FrameView(Context context) {
super(context);
paint.setFilterBitmap(false);
paint.setAntiAlias(false);
setBackgroundColor(0xFF000000);
}
void updateFrame(java.nio.ByteBuffer buf, int w, int h) {
synchronized (lock) {
if (bitmap == null || fw != w || fh != h) {
if (bitmap != null) bitmap.recycle();
bitmap = android.graphics.Bitmap.createBitmap(w, h, android.graphics.Bitmap.Config.ARGB_8888);
fw = w; fh = h;
}
buf.rewind();
bitmap.copyPixelsFromBuffer(buf);
}
postInvalidate();
}
@Override
protected void onDraw(android.graphics.Canvas canvas) {
synchronized (lock) {
if (bitmap == null || fw == 0 || fh == 0) return;
int vw = getWidth(), vh = getHeight();
int s = Math.min(vw / fw, vh / fh);
if (s < 1) s = 1;
int dw = fw * s, dh = fh * s;
int dx = (vw - dw) / 2, dy = (vh - dh) / 2;
dst.set(dx, dy, dx + dw, dy + dh);
canvas.drawColor(0xFF000000);
canvas.drawBitmap(bitmap, null, dst, paint);
}
}
}
